Skip to content

Commit 2643b56

Browse files
Update dependency sinon to v21
1 parent 1e09af9 commit 2643b56

File tree

2 files changed

+34
-100
lines changed

2 files changed

+34
-100
lines changed

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-54,7 +54,7 @@
5454
"mocha": "7.2.0",
5555
"nyc": "14.1.1",
5656
"prettier": "1.19.1",
57-
"sinon": "8.1.1",
57+
"sinon": "21.0.0",
5858
"typescript": "3.9.10"
5959
},
6060
"nyc": {

yarn.lock

Lines changed: 33 additions & 99 deletions
Original file line numberDiff line numberDiff line change
@@ -1240,50 +1240,27 @@
12401240
resolved "https://registry.yarnpkg.com/@rtsao/scc/-/scc-1.1.0.tgz#927dd2fae9bc3361403ac2c7a00c32ddce9ad7e8"
12411241
integrity sha512-zt6OdqaDoOnJ1ZYsCYGt9YmWzDXl4vQdKTyJev62gFhRGKdx7mcT54V9KIjg+d2wi9EXsPvAPKe7i7WjfVWB8g==
12421242

1243-
"@sinonjs/commons@^1":
1244-
version "1.6.0"
1245-
resolved "https://registry.yarnpkg.com/@sinonjs/commons/-/commons-1.6.0.tgz#ec7670432ae9c8eb710400d112c201a362d83393"
1246-
integrity sha512-w4/WHG7C4WWFyE5geCieFJF6MZkbW4VAriol5KlmQXpAQdxvV0p26sqNZOW6Qyw6Y0l9K4g+cHvvczR2sEEpqg==
1247-
dependencies:
1248-
type-detect "4.0.8"
1249-
1250-
"@sinonjs/commons@^1.6.0", "@sinonjs/commons@^1.7.0":
1251-
version "1.7.0"
1252-
resolved "https://registry.yarnpkg.com/@sinonjs/commons/-/commons-1.7.0.tgz#f90ffc52a2e519f018b13b6c4da03cbff36ebed6"
1253-
integrity sha512-qbk9AP+cZUsKdW1GJsBpxPKFmCJ0T8swwzVje3qFd+AkQb74Q/tiuzrdfFg8AD2g5HH/XbE/I8Uc1KYHVYWfhg==
1243+
"@sinonjs/commons@^3.0.1":
1244+
version "3.0.1"
1245+
resolved "https://registry.yarnpkg.com/@sinonjs/commons/-/commons-3.0.1.tgz#1029357e44ca901a615585f6d27738dbc89084cd"
1246+
integrity sha512-K3mCHKQ9sVh8o1C9cxkwxaOmXoAMlDxC1mYyHrjqOWEcBjYr76t96zL2zlj5dUGZ3HSw240X1qgH3Mjf1yJWpQ==
12541247
dependencies:
12551248
type-detect "4.0.8"
12561249

1257-
"@sinonjs/formatio@^4.0.1":
1258-
version "4.0.1"
1259-
resolved "https://registry.yarnpkg.com/@sinonjs/formatio/-/formatio-4.0.1.tgz#50ac1da0c3eaea117ca258b06f4f88a471668bdb"
1260-
integrity sha512-asIdlLFrla/WZybhm0C8eEzaDNNrzymiTqHMeJl6zPW2881l3uuVRpm0QlRQEjqYWv6CcKMGYME3LbrLJsORBw==
1261-
dependencies:
1262-
"@sinonjs/commons" "^1"
1263-
"@sinonjs/samsam" "^4.2.0"
1264-
1265-
"@sinonjs/samsam@^4.2.0":
1266-
version "4.2.1"
1267-
resolved "https://registry.yarnpkg.com/@sinonjs/samsam/-/samsam-4.2.1.tgz#cee77dc95f8d00339633e1683e026f2d73ed1d3a"
1268-
integrity sha512-7+5S4C4wpug5pzHS+z/63+XUwsH7dtyYELDafoT1QnfruFh7eFjlDWwZXltUB0GLk6y5eMeAt34Bjx8wJ4KfSA==
1250+
"@sinonjs/fake-timers@^13.0.5":
1251+
version "13.0.5"
1252+
resolved "https://registry.yarnpkg.com/@sinonjs/fake-timers/-/fake-timers-13.0.5.tgz#36b9dbc21ad5546486ea9173d6bea063eb1717d5"
1253+
integrity sha512-36/hTbH2uaWuGVERyC6da9YwGWnzUZXuPro/F2LfsdOsLnCojz/iSH8MxUt/FD2S5XBSVPhmArFUXcpCQ2Hkiw==
12691254
dependencies:
1270-
"@sinonjs/commons" "^1.6.0"
1271-
lodash.get "^4.4.2"
1272-
type-detect "^4.0.8"
1255+
"@sinonjs/commons" "^3.0.1"
12731256

1274-
"@sinonjs/samsam@^4.2.2":
1275-
version "4.2.2"
1276-
resolved "https://registry.yarnpkg.com/@sinonjs/samsam/-/samsam-4.2.2.tgz#0f6cb40e467865306d8a20a97543a94005204e23"
1277-
integrity sha512-z9o4LZUzSD9Hl22zV38aXNykgFeVj8acqfFabCY6FY83n/6s/XwNJyYYldz6/9lBJanpno9h+oL6HTISkviweA==
1257+
"@sinonjs/samsam@^8.0.1":
1258+
version "8.0.3"
1259+
resolved "https://registry.yarnpkg.com/@sinonjs/samsam/-/samsam-8.0.3.tgz#eb6ffaef421e1e27783cc9b52567de20cb28072d"
1260+
integrity sha512-hw6HbX+GyVZzmaYNh82Ecj1vdGZrqVIn/keDTg63IgAwiQPO+xCz99uG6Woqgb4tM0mUiFENKZ4cqd7IX94AXQ==
12781261
dependencies:
1279-
"@sinonjs/commons" "^1.6.0"
1280-
lodash.get "^4.4.2"
1281-
type-detect "^4.0.8"
1282-
1283-
"@sinonjs/text-encoding@^0.7.1":
1284-
version "0.7.1"
1285-
resolved "https://registry.yarnpkg.com/@sinonjs/text-encoding/-/text-encoding-0.7.1.tgz#8da5c6530915653f3a1f38fd5f101d8c3f8079c5"
1286-
integrity sha512-+iTbntw2IZPb/anVDbypzfQa+ay64MW0Zo8aJ8gZPWMMK6/OubMVb6lUPMagqjOPnmtauXnFCACVl3O7ogjeqQ==
1262+
"@sinonjs/commons" "^3.0.1"
1263+
type-detect "^4.1.0"
12871264

12881265
"@types/eslint-visitor-keys@^1.0.0":
12891266
version "1.0.0"
@@ -2212,10 +2189,10 @@ [email protected]:
22122189
version "3.5.0"
22132190
resolved "https://registry.yarnpkg.com/diff/-/diff-3.5.0.tgz#800c0dd1e0a8bfbc95835c202ad220fe317e5a12"
22142191

2215-
diff@^4.0.2:
2216-
version "4.0.2"
2217-
resolved "https://registry.yarnpkg.com/diff/-/diff-4.0.2.tgz#60f3aecb89d5fae520c11aa19efc2bb982aade7d"
2218-
integrity sha512-58lmxKSA4BNyLz+HHMUzlOEpg09FV+ev6ZMe3vJihgdxzgcwZ8VoEEPmALCZG9LmqfVoNMMKpttIYTVG6uDY7A==
2192+
diff@^7.0.0:
2193+
version "7.0.0"
2194+
resolved "https://registry.yarnpkg.com/diff/-/diff-7.0.0.tgz#3fb34d387cd76d803f6eebea67b921dab0182a9a"
2195+
integrity sha512-PJWHUb1RFevKCwaFA9RlG5tCd+FO5iRh9A8HEtkmBH2Li03iJriB6m6JIN4rGz3K3JLawI7/veA1xzRKP6ISBw==
22192196

22202197
doctrine@^2.1.0:
22212198
version "2.1.0"
@@ -4091,11 +4068,6 @@ is-weakset@^2.0.3:
40914068
call-bound "^1.0.3"
40924069
get-intrinsic "^1.2.6"
40934070

4094-
4095-
version "0.0.1"
4096-
resolved "https://registry.yarnpkg.com/isarray/-/isarray-0.0.1.tgz#8a18acfca9a8f4177e09abfc6038939b05d1eedf"
4097-
integrity sha1-ihis/Kmo9Bd+Cav8YDiTmwXR7t8=
4098-
40994071
isarray@^2.0.5:
41004072
version "2.0.5"
41014073
resolved "https://registry.yarnpkg.com/isarray/-/isarray-2.0.5.tgz#8af1e4c1221244cc62459faf38940d4e644a5723"
@@ -4242,11 +4214,6 @@ jsx-ast-utils@^3.3.5:
42424214
object.assign "^4.1.4"
42434215
object.values "^1.1.6"
42444216

4245-
just-extend@^4.0.2:
4246-
version "4.0.2"
4247-
resolved "https://registry.yarnpkg.com/just-extend/-/just-extend-4.0.2.tgz#f3f47f7dfca0f989c55410a7ebc8854b07108afc"
4248-
integrity sha512-FrLwOgm+iXrPV+5zDU6Jqu4gCRXbWEQg2O3SKONsWE4w7AXFRkryS53bpWdaL9cNol+AmR3AEYz6kn+o0fCPnw==
4249-
42504217
kind-of@^6.0.2:
42514218
version "6.0.2"
42524219
resolved "https://registry.yarnpkg.com/kind-of/-/kind-of-6.0.2.tgz#01146b36a6218e64e58f3a8d66de5d7fc6f6d051"
@@ -4295,11 +4262,6 @@ lodash.flattendeep@^4.4.0:
42954262
version "4.4.0"
42964263
resolved "https://registry.yarnpkg.com/lodash.flattendeep/-/lodash.flattendeep-4.4.0.tgz#fb030917f86a3134e5bc9bec0d69e0013ddfedb2"
42974264

4298-
lodash.get@^4.4.2:
4299-
version "4.4.2"
4300-
resolved "https://registry.yarnpkg.com/lodash.get/-/lodash.get-4.4.2.tgz#2d177f652fa31e939b4438d5341499dfa3825e99"
4301-
integrity sha1-LRd/ZS+jHpObRDjVNBSZ36OCXpk=
4302-
43034265
lodash@^4.17.13, lodash@^4.17.14, lodash@^4.17.15:
43044266
version "4.17.15"
43054267
resolved "https://registry.yarnpkg.com/lodash/-/lodash-4.17.15.tgz#b447f6670a0455bbfeedd11392eff330ea097548"
@@ -4311,13 +4273,6 @@ [email protected]:
43114273
dependencies:
43124274
chalk "^2.4.2"
43134275

4314-
lolex@^5.0.1, lolex@^5.1.2:
4315-
version "5.1.2"
4316-
resolved "https://registry.yarnpkg.com/lolex/-/lolex-5.1.2.tgz#953694d098ce7c07bc5ed6d0e42bc6c0c6d5a367"
4317-
integrity sha512-h4hmjAvHTmd+25JSwrtTIuwbKdwg5NzZVRMLn9saij4SZaepCrTCxPr35H/3bjwfMJtN+t3CX8672UIkglz28A==
4318-
dependencies:
4319-
"@sinonjs/commons" "^1.7.0"
4320-
43214276
loose-envify@^1.4.0:
43224277
version "1.4.0"
43234278
resolved "https://registry.yarnpkg.com/loose-envify/-/loose-envify-1.4.0.tgz#71ee51fa7be4caec1a63839f7e682d8132d30caf"
@@ -4492,18 +4447,6 @@ nice-try@^1.0.4:
44924447
version "1.0.5"
44934448
resolved "https://registry.yarnpkg.com/nice-try/-/nice-try-1.0.5.tgz#a3378a7696ce7d223e88fc9b764bd7ef1089e366"
44944449

4495-
nise@^3.0.1:
4496-
version "3.0.1"
4497-
resolved "https://registry.yarnpkg.com/nise/-/nise-3.0.1.tgz#0659982af515e5aac15592226246243e8da0013d"
4498-
integrity sha512-fYcH9y0drBGSoi88kvhpbZEsenX58Yr+wOJ4/Mi1K4cy+iGP/a73gNoyNhu5E9QxPdgTlVChfIaAlnyOy/gHUA==
4499-
dependencies:
4500-
"@sinonjs/commons" "^1.7.0"
4501-
"@sinonjs/formatio" "^4.0.1"
4502-
"@sinonjs/text-encoding" "^0.7.1"
4503-
just-extend "^4.0.2"
4504-
lolex "^5.0.1"
4505-
path-to-regexp "^1.7.0"
4506-
45074450
45084451
version "1.0.6"
45094452
resolved "https://registry.yarnpkg.com/node-environment-flags/-/node-environment-flags-1.0.6.tgz#a30ac13621f6f7d674260a54dede048c3982c088"
@@ -4858,13 +4801,6 @@ path-parse@^1.0.7:
48584801
resolved "https://registry.yarnpkg.com/path-parse/-/path-parse-1.0.7.tgz#fbc114b60ca42b30d9daf5858e4bd68bbedb6735"
48594802
integrity sha512-LDJzPVEEEPR+y48z93A0Ed0yXb8pAByGWo/k5YYdYgpY2/2EsOsksJrq7lOHxryrVOn1ejG6oAp8ahvOIQD8sw==
48604803

4861-
path-to-regexp@^1.7.0:
4862-
version "1.8.0"
4863-
resolved "https://registry.yarnpkg.com/path-to-regexp/-/path-to-regexp-1.8.0.tgz#887b3ba9d84393e87a0a0b9f4cb756198b53548a"
4864-
integrity sha512-n43JRhlUKUAlibEJhPeir1ncUID16QnEjNpwzNdO3Lm4ywrBpBZ5oLD0I6br9evr1Y9JTqwRtAh7JLoOzAQdVA==
4865-
dependencies:
4866-
isarray "0.0.1"
4867-
48684804
path-type@^3.0.0:
48694805
version "3.0.0"
48704806
resolved "https://registry.yarnpkg.com/path-type/-/path-type-3.0.0.tgz#cef31dc8e0a1a3bb0d105c0cd97cf3bf47f4e36f"
@@ -5423,18 +5359,16 @@ signal-exit@^3.0.0, signal-exit@^3.0.2:
54235359
version "3.0.2"
54245360
resolved "https://registry.yarnpkg.com/signal-exit/-/signal-exit-3.0.2.tgz#b5fdc08f1287ea1178628e415e25132b73646c6d"
54255361

5426-
sinon@8.1.1:
5427-
version "8.1.1"
5428-
resolved "https://registry.yarnpkg.com/sinon/-/sinon-8.1.1.tgz#21fffd5ad0a2d072a8aa7f8a3cf7ed2ced497497"
5429-
integrity sha512-E+tWr3acRdoe1nXbHMu86SSqA1WGM7Yw3jZRLvlCMnXwTHP8lgFFVn5BnKnF26uc5SfZ3D7pA9sN7S3Y2jG4Ew==
5362+
sinon@21.0.0:
5363+
version "21.0.0"
5364+
resolved "https://registry.yarnpkg.com/sinon/-/sinon-21.0.0.tgz#dbda73abc7e6cb803fef3368cfbecbb5936e8a9e"
5365+
integrity sha512-TOgRcwFPbfGtpqvZw+hyqJDvqfapr1qUlOizROIk4bBLjlsjlB00Pg6wMFXNtJRpu+eCZuVOaLatG7M8105kAw==
54305366
dependencies:
5431-
"@sinonjs/commons" "^1.7.0"
5432-
"@sinonjs/formatio" "^4.0.1"
5433-
"@sinonjs/samsam" "^4.2.2"
5434-
diff "^4.0.2"
5435-
lolex "^5.1.2"
5436-
nise "^3.0.1"
5437-
supports-color "^7.1.0"
5367+
"@sinonjs/commons" "^3.0.1"
5368+
"@sinonjs/fake-timers" "^13.0.5"
5369+
"@sinonjs/samsam" "^8.0.1"
5370+
diff "^7.0.0"
5371+
supports-color "^7.2.0"
54385372

54395373
slash@^2.0.0:
54405374
version "2.0.0"
@@ -5785,10 +5719,10 @@ supports-color@^6.1.0:
57855719
dependencies:
57865720
has-flag "^3.0.0"
57875721

5788-
supports-color@^7.1.0:
5789-
version "7.1.0"
5790-
resolved "https://registry.yarnpkg.com/supports-color/-/supports-color-7.1.0.tgz#68e32591df73e25ad1c4b49108a2ec507962bfd1"
5791-
integrity sha512-oRSIpR8pxT1Wr2FquTNnGet79b3BWljqOuoW/h4oBhxJ/HUbX5nX6JSruTkvXDCFMwDPvsaTTbvMLKZWSy0R5g==
5722+
supports-color@^7.2.0:
5723+
version "7.2.0"
5724+
resolved "https://registry.yarnpkg.com/supports-color/-/supports-color-7.2.0.tgz#1b7dcdcb32b8138801b3e478ba6a51caa89648da"
5725+
integrity sha512-qpCAvRl9stuOHveKsn7HncJRvv501qIacKzQlO/+Lwxc9+0q2wLyv4Dfvt80/DPn2pqOBsJdDiogXGR9+OvwRw==
57925726
dependencies:
57935727
has-flag "^4.0.0"
57945728

@@ -5876,7 +5810,7 @@ type-check@~0.3.2:
58765810
dependencies:
58775811
prelude-ls "~1.1.2"
58785812

5879-
[email protected], type-detect@^4.0.0, type-detect@^4.0.8:
5813+
[email protected], type-detect@^4.0.0:
58805814
version "4.0.8"
58815815
resolved "https://registry.yarnpkg.com/type-detect/-/type-detect-4.0.8.tgz#7646fb5f18871cfbb7749e69bd39a6388eb7450c"
58825816

0 commit comments

Comments
 (0)